Six wolf pups from the Lincoln Park Zoo will soon be getting a taste of the wild.

The Red Wolf pups are a critically endangered species, declared extinct back in 1980.

Wolf mothers embrace new pups when they're young, so the six are heading to wildlife refuge in North Carolina.

It's the first time Lincoln Park Zoo is sending wolf pups into foster care.
